Lent 2026 #12: Puppet Masters

Pilate then went back inside the palace, summoned Jesus and asked him, “Are you the king of the Jews?”

“Is that your own idea,” Jesus asked, “or did others talk to you about me?”

“Am I a Jew?” Pilate replied. “Your own people and chief priests handed you over to me. What is it you have done?”

Jesus said, “My kingdom is not of this world. If it were, my servants would fight to prevent my arrest by the Jewish leaders. But now my kingdom is from another place.”

“You are a king, then!” said Pilate.

Jesus answered, “You say that I am a king. In fact, the reason I was born and came into the world is to testify to the truth. Everyone on the side of truth listens to me.” John 18:33-37

This passage is an intriguing exchange between Pilate and Jesus. After attempting to have a sensible negotiation with the Sanhedrin, Pilate steps back in side and endeavours to have a more sensible conversation with Jesus.

Pilate leads with questioning Jesus’ supposedly royal status. Interestingly, Jesus doesn’t come straight out with an answer. Instead he addresses the core issue.

Pilate is being played.

Pilate is unfortunately in the political position in which he cannot but help serve the one above him: Caesar. So if it is found out that he has not taken swift and decisive action on some rogue Nazarene claiming to be a king, he could be in more than a little bit of trouble.

The Jews know this; so they play with their puppet.

Eventually Jesus gives a sideways comment or two that indicates he is a king. He also gives a comment or two that suggest that He is no puppet.

He suggests, even, that this very trial is what he came into the world for, because he has come into the world to testify to the truth. And the best time to testify to the truth is when someone is on trial.

At this point in time, it’s Jesus.

But whilst Pilate is being a puppet, Jesus is not. Jesus knows exactly what he’s doing and is directing all events towards the truth. He’s not buying into the lies of the Sanhedrin. He’s not being directed by them.

Jesus is being directed by God. And anyone who wants to side with Jesus, will side with the truth.
